Go! Texas
Tonight’s the big BCS Championship Game pitting the University of Texas against the other team from Alabama. The Longhorns’ lackluster performance in the Big 12 Championship Game against Nebraska has many “experts” picking the Crimson Tide to roll. Whether they do or not is up for debate, however, I can guarantee you that our cheerleaders will be hotter. Kickoff at the Rose Bowl in Pasadena is set for 7 p.m. CST. Hook ‘Em.
